About the Intel Iris Plus Graphics G4 (Ice Lake, 48EU) GPU
The Intel Iris Plus Graphics G4 (Ice Lake, 48EU) is an integrated graphics card that launched in Q2 2019. It is built on the Generation 11.0 GPU microarchitecture (codename Ice Lake GT1) and is manufactured on a 10 nm process.

Cores and Clock Speeds
The Iris Plus Graphics G4 includes 384 shading units, the processing units for handling parallel computing tasks. The GPU operates at a core clock speed of 300 MHz and can dynamically boost its clock speed up to 1,050 MHz. Complementing the processing units are 24 texture mapping units (TMUs) for efficient texture filtering and 8 render output units (ROPs) for pixel processing.

About the AMD Radeon RX 9070 XT GPU
The AMD Radeon RX 9070 XT is a desktop graphics card that launched in Q1 2025 with a MSRP of $599. It is built on the RDNA 4.0 GPU microarchitecture (codename Navi 48) and is manufactured on a 4 nm process.
Memory
The RX 9070 XT has 16 GB of GDDR6 memory, with a 2,518 MHz memory clock and a 256 bit interface. This gives it a memory bandwidth of 644.6 Gb/s, which affects how fast it can transfer data to and from memory. Cores and Clock Speeds
The RX 9070 XT includes 4,096 stream processors (SPs), the processing units for handling parallel computing tasks. The GPU operates at a core clock speed of 1,660 MHz and can dynamically boost its clock speed up to 2,970 MHz. It usually operates at 2,400 MHz during typical gaming workloads. Complementing the processing units are 256 texture mapping units (TMUs) for efficient texture filtering and 128 render output units (ROPs) for pixel processing. Additionally, the GPU features 128 AI accelerators optimized for AI workloads and 64 ray accelerators dedicated to real-time ray tracing calculations.
Compatibility & Power Consumption
The RX 9070 XT occupies 2 PCIe expansion slots. It supports HDMI 2.1b, DisplayPort 2.1a display connections. AMD recommends a power supply of at least 700 W to handle the GPU's thermal design power (TDP) of 304 W.
